摘要

This study investigated the genetic relationships arnong closely adjacent populations of Dolly Varden charr, Salvelinus malma, to infer recent evolutionary events on the Yukon north slope. Specifically, microphylogeographic patterns were ascertained, relationships among different life history types of cham were determined, and the potential role of dispersal and philopatry on past and present gene flow was assessed. The possibility of employing genetic markers for stock discrimination and for conservation were also examined. Microsatellite and mitochondrial D-Ioop data on eight populations of S. malma were concordant, revealing that gene flow was restricted between drainages but cornmon among sites within drainages. Two phylogroups were observed in the Firth drainage, but the other three drainages were dominated by a single phylogroup. Furthermore, the Fiah drainage contained the highest genetic diversity, while the other drainages possessed a subset of the variation found in it. These results suggest that recolonization of the Yukon north slope likely came from Alaskan populations and that the Firth drainage should receive priority for conservation.
